Crime and Policing Bill
Lord Cameron of Lochiel moved amendment 179, to leave out clause 40. The House divided:
The Not Contents have it
Majority 88
At a glance The Not Contents won by a margin of 88 votes. The Government's position was Not Content, and it won.
